Catalog description
Students examine the chemical principles underlying air, water, and soil pollution, focusing on gas-phase radical reactions, light absorption by atmospheric components, solution chemistry of freshwater and saltwater systems, and the mobility and chemistry of metal components in soils. Offered Spring, even years. Prerequisite: Minimum grade of C in CHEM 1411 , CHEM 1412 , CHEM 2401 , CHEM 2323 and CHEM 2325 (or concurrent enrollment in CHEM 2325 ).
